BHLHE40 drives protective polyfunctional CD4 T cell differentiation in the female reproductive tract against <i>Chlamydia</i>

2023-11-05

Abstract excerpt

The protein basic helix-loop-helix family member e40 (BHLHE40) is a transcription factor recently emerged as a key regulator of host immunity to infections, autoimmune diseases and cancer. In this study, we investigated the role of Bhlhe40 in protective T cell responses to the intracellular bacterium Chlamydia in the female reproductive tract (FRT).
